1
YouDirt.com - Heart O' Texas Speedway IMCA SportMod Feature

Heart O' Texas Speedway IMCA SportMod Feature
Posted on Saturday, May 7, 2016 in Modifieds

914 views
 5 votes

Video of the IMCA SportMod Feature from Heart O' Texas Speedway in Elm Mott, TX on Friday, May 6, 2016!